Even among fantasy novel enjoyers A Song of Ice and Fire is not something all of them will enjoy. I didn't finish book 3 and yet I'm an avid reader of fantasy novels. Still loved the show, but the books were a miss for me, too.

I tend to dislike fantasy novels that have multiple points of view. The more PoVs, the more I tend to dislike it. A Song of Ice and Fire has more PoVs than any other fantasy series I can recall.

Meanwhile, some other people love fantasy stories with lots of PoVs, presumably because they enjoy the world building aspects of a fantasy novel more than they enjoy the vicarious hero's journey aspect that I happen to enjoy most.
